Understanding Quiet Title Actions

A quiet title action is a lawsuit to establish clear ownership of real property and remove competing claims on the title.

The process typically includes researching the title, identifying interested parties, serving notices, and obtaining a court judgment that resolves the dispute.

Definition and Explanation

In California, a quiet title action aims to quiet or remove claims to title so the owner can use, sell, or encumber the property with certainty.

Key Elements and Processes

Key steps include title history research, drafting the complaint, serving parties, and pursuing a final judgment that clearly establishes ownership.

Glossary of Key Terms for Quiet Title Actions

This glossary explains common terms used in quiet title actions and real estate litigation.

Quiet Title Action

A lawsuit to establish rightful ownership and remove unresolved claims against a property’s title.

Cloud on Title

A claim or encumbrance that creates doubt about who owns the property.

Interested Party

A person or entity with a potential ownership interest or claim to the property.

Judgment

A court order that resolves the dispute and declares the true owner.

Common Circumstances Requiring This Service

Uncertain chain of title, competing claims, undisclosed heirs, or forged documents.

Uncertain chain of title

When past transfers or missing records cloud ownership.

Undisclosed heirs

Claims by heirs not previously identified.

Forged or mistaken documents

Inaccurate recorded documents that create doubt about ownership.
